How much do entry level night shift salesforce administrator j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for entry level night shift salesforce administrator in the United States is $98,862.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$75,500.00 and $119,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Job Summary:

This is an entry level night shift position in the Bindery department, responsible for assisting and working in the Bindery.


Hours: 6:00pm-6:00am

Monday, Tuesday, Wednesday, and every other Sunday. OR Thursday, Friday, Saturday, and every other Sunday.


Essential Job Functions:

  • Reports to appropriate machine scheduled.
  • Assures all sections and inserts required for the job are correct.
  • Communicate with operator during the running of the job.
  • Follows supervisors/operator's instructions to assure quality and proper completion of all tasks assigned.
  • Communicate with operator at the end of job.
  • Perform all other tasks requested or required.

Requirements

Desired Qualifications/Competencies:

  • Basic industrial setting competencies
  • Ability to follow instructions and perform tasks.
  • Must be able to understand written and mostly verbal instructions.
  • Basic Computer Skills Required

Physical Demands:

  • The physical demands are typical for Industrial/manufacturing setting.
  • Must be able to lift 40-50 pounds.
  • Must be able to stand for 12 hours.
